How they compare
Algeria currently reports 3 years against 2 years in Anguilla, a difference of 1 years.
That makes Algeria's figure about 1.5 times Anguilla's.
Across all 7 years both countries report, Algeria has been ahead every year.
Algeria ranks 4th and Anguilla ranks 2nd of 171 countries.
